Laravel 连表查询如何高效筛选关联数据?

在 2 02 1 年 Laravel 8 测试中,与传统连接相比,wherehas() 减少了 5 0% 的查询时间并节省了 8 MB 内存。
在 2 02 3 年 Stack Overflow 民意调查中,9 2 % 的开发人员选择 whereDoesntHave() 作为相关性过滤的首选。
在 Laravel 9 性能压力测试中,合并闭包将复杂相关查询的速度提高了 4 0%。

操作提醒:先定义条件关联方法,然后结合whereHas()和with()。

如何评价大多数学校的计算机专业都以C/C++当做学生的第一门语言